Diversity of bacteriocins produced by lactic acid bacteria isolated from raw milk.

TL;DR: Nisin-producing lactic acid bacteria were the most abundant, but lacticin 481-producing lactococci and AS-48-producing enterococci were found at relatively high rates.

Antimicrobial activity of reuterin in combination with nisin against food-borne pathogens

TL;DR: The combination of reuterin with nisin did not enhance the antimicrobial effect ofReuterin against Gram-negative pathogens, and a significant synergistic effect on L. monocytogenes and a slight additive effect on S. aureus after 24 h at 37 degrees C were observed when Reuterin was combined withNisin.

A quantitative study of enterotoxin production by sheep milk staphylococci.

TL;DR: Of 124 staphylococcal strains isolated from sheep milk, 78 produced enterotoxin A, B, C, or D when evaluated by an en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ay, and Mannitol utilization was the best test for discriminating between enterotoxigenic and nonenterotoxinigenic stAPHylococci.
